Understanding Confidence

Confidence can be defined as a belief in oneself and one’s abilities. It encompasses a sense of self-assuredness, positivity, and the ability to take on challenges with resilience. Having confidence allows individuals to embrace their strengths, overcome obstacles, and approach new opportunities with enthusiasm. It is an essential characteristic for personal growth and success.

Importance of Confidence

Confidence plays a vital role in several aspects of life. Firstly, it positively impacts our mental well-being, promoting a positive self-image and reducing self-doubt. With confidence, we are more likely to take risks, step out of our comfort zones, and pursue our dreams and aspirations. Additionally, confidence influences how others perceive and respond to us, enhancing our relationships and professional interactions.

Identifying the Root Causes of Low Confidence

Low confidence can stem from various factors, and understanding its root causes is essential in addressing and overcoming it effectively.

Negative Self-Talk

Negative self-talk, often characterized by harsh self-criticism and constant self-doubt, can significantly impact confidence. The internal dialogue we have with ourselves shapes our beliefs and perceptions. It is crucial to identify and challenge negative self-talk by replacing it with positive and affirming thoughts.

Fear of Failure

Fear of failure can paralyze individuals, preventing them from taking risks and pursuing their goals. This fear often arises from a concern about judgment and rejection. It is important to reframe failure as an opportunity for growth and learning, embracing the lessons it offers.

Comparison to Others

Constantly comparing oneself to others can lead to a diminished sense of self-worth and confidence. It is essential to remember that everyone has their own unique journey and strengths. Instead of comparing ourselves to others, we should focus on personal growth and celebrate our own accomplishments.

Strategies to Boost Confidence

Boosting confidence is a gradual process that requires consistent effort and self-reflection. Here are some strategies to help you become more confident:

Practice Self-Compassion

Self-compassion involves treating oneself with kindness and understanding, particularly during times of difficulty or failure. By offering ourselves the same compassion we would extend to a friend, we can cultivate a more positive self-image and boost our confidence.

Set Achievable Goals

Setting realistic and achievable goals provides a sense of direction and purpose. Break down larger goals into smaller, manageable steps and celebrate each milestone achieved. This approach builds confidence as you witness your progress.

Face Your Fears

Confronting your fears head-on is a powerful way to overcome them and build confidence. Start by taking small steps outside your comfort zone, gradually increasing the level of challenge. Each successful experience will bolster your confidence and expand your comfort zone further.

Develop a Growth Mindset

Embrace a growth mindset, which involves believing that abilities and skills can be developed through dedication and effort. View challenges as opportunities for growth rather than obstacles. By adopting this mindset, you’ll approach tasks with a positive attitude and increase your confidence in your ability to learn and improve.

Celebrate Your Successes

Acknowledge and celebrate your achievements, no matter how small they may seem. Recognizing your successes reinforces positive self-beliefs and strengthens your confidence. Take time to reflect on your accomplishments and the progress you have made.

Surround Yourself with Positive People

Surrounding yourself with supportive and positive individuals can have a significant impact on your confidence. Seek out friends, mentors, and colleagues who uplift and inspire you. Their encouragement and belief in you will bolster your self-confidence.

Take Care of Your Physical Well-being

Physical well-being plays a vital role in overall confidence. Engage in regular exercise, maintain a balanced diet, and prioritize sufficient sleep. Taking care of your physical health enhances your energy levels, mood, and self-image.

Embrace Continuous Learning

Investing in your personal and professional growth can significantly boost confidence. Continuously seek new knowledge, acquire new skills, and engage in activities that challenge you intellectually. Learning new things expands your capabilities and strengthens your belief in your abilities.

Building Confidence in Specific Areas

Confidence can be developed in various areas of life. Let’s explore how to build confidence in three important domains:

Professional Confidence

Professional confidence is crucial for career growth and success. To build professional confidence:

Set Clear Goals and Objectives

Clearly define your career goals and the steps needed to achieve them. Having a clear roadmap gives you direction and increases your confidence in your professional trajectory.

Develop Expertise

Invest time and effort in developing your skills and expertise within your chosen field. Attend relevant workshops, seminars, and training programs. The more knowledgeable you become, the more confident you’ll be in your professional abilities.

Seek Feedback

Actively seek constructive feedback from colleagues, mentors, and supervisors. Their insights can help you identify areas for improvement and refine your professional skills. Constructive feedback enables growth and boosts confidence.

Network and Build Relationships

Network with professionals in your industry, both within and outside your organization. Building relationships expands your professional circle and provides opportunities for collaboration and mentorship. Surrounding yourself with like-minded individuals fosters professional confidence.

Social Confidence

Social confidence is essential for building meaningful relationships and connecting with others. To enhance social confidence:

Practice Active Listening

Listen attentively to others during conversations. Show genuine interest in their thoughts and opinions. Active listening demonstrates respect and fosters meaningful connections.

Engage in Small Talk

Initiate conversations and engage in small talk to break the ice in social settings. Small talk helps establish rapport and builds confidence in social interactions.

Focus on Shared Interests

When engaging in conversations, find common interests and topics that resonate with both you and the other person. Shared interests create a sense of connection and ease, boosting social confidence.

Be Authentic

Embrace your unique personality and be authentic in your interactions. People appreciate genuine individuals, and being true to yourself builds confidence in social situations.

Body Confidence

Body confidence relates to accepting and embracing your physical appearance. To cultivate body confidence:

Practice Self-Care

Engage in activities that promote self-care and self-love. Prioritize your physical and mental well-being. Take care of your body through regular exercise, nourishing meals, and practices that bring you joy.

Challenge Unrealistic Beauty Standards

Recognize that beauty comes in diverse forms and is not limited to societal norms. Challenge unrealistic beauty standards and celebrate your unique features. Embrace self-acceptance and self-love.

Surround Yourself with Positive Body Image Influences

Surround yourself with positive body image influences such as body-positive role models, empowering social media accounts, and supportive communities. Exposure to positive messages and diverse representations fosters body confidence.

Practice Positive Affirmations

Engage in positive self-talk and affirmations to cultivate a positive body image. Replace negative thoughts about your body with empowering and uplifting statements. Celebrate your body for its strength and capabilities.

Overcoming Setbacks and Maintaining Confidence

Setbacks are inevitable, but they don’t define your confidence. Here’s how to overcome setbacks and maintain confidence:

Embracing Failure as a Learning Opportunity

View failure as a stepping stone to success. Learn from your mistakes, make necessary adjustments, and keep moving forward. Embracing failure as a learning opportunity builds resilience and enhances confidence.

Cultivating Resilience

Resilience is the ability to bounce back from challenges. Develop resilience by practicing self-care, seeking support when needed, and maintaining a positive mindset. Resilience strengthens your ability to navigate setbacks and maintain confidence.

Practicing Self-Care

Self-care is vital for maintaining overall well-being, including confidence. Engage in activities that recharge and rejuvenate you. Prioritize self-care practices that align with your needs and values.
